Climate & Weather Considerations
Blacktown experiences a climate with extreme summer heat, reaching up to 47°C, and moderate-to-high rainfall averaging 930mm annually. This combination can lead to issues like swelling doors and peeling paint. Home repair services in the area must account for these conditions, ensuring repairs are durable and weather-resistant. Our approach includes assessing the impact of humidity and heat handyman Handyman, providing solutions that withstand local climate challenges, especially during the wet month of May when rainfall can reach 606%. Material Suitability for Blacktown Conditions
The main building material you'll find around Blacktown is hardwood - think ironbark or spotted gum. We recommend these for exterior timber cladding repairs because they can handle the heat and UV better than other timbers. For roofing and wall cladding repairs, Colorbond's your best bet - tough as nails and perfect for our Aussie weather conditions. When we do repair work, we always stick to AS 1684.2, making sure we're using materials that match the local housing and will last the distance. Our handyman services are all about picking the right materials for each job - that way your repairs will stand up to whatever the weather throws at them and meet all the Australian standards.
Neighbourhood & Area-Specific Challenges
Blacktown features a mix of housing types, including older Federation homes, fibro houses, and newer developments. Common challenges in property maintenance include narrow lanes that restrict access for larger tools and equipment. Strata governance can also complicate repairs in some areas. Handyman services need to navigate these constraints effectively, often employing compact tools and efficient planning to complete jobs like door adjustments and minor repairs. Our approach includes assessing access issues upfront to ensure a smooth service experience in property maintenance, particularly in neighborhoods like Horsley Park.
